Protect the injured … WebAnswer: A hematoma following a facelift is an infrequent occurrence (about 2%), but does require immediate treatment when it does occur. This usually involves returning to the operating room, where the surgeon will re-open the incision, remove the hematoma (blood clot), and identify any bleeding vessels. To eliminate traces of hematoma on the lip, you can use potato starch. flat-lattice transformerWebA blood-filled pimple is a red, swollen bump on your skin that contains blood. You can cause a blood-filled pimple by damaging blood vessels around an existing pimple. This often happens when you pop, squeeze, pick or over-exfoliate a pimple.
